A polymer-supported Cinchona-based bifunctional sulfonamide catalyst: a highly enantioselective, recyclable
Sung Hun Youk1, Sang Ho Oh, Ho Sik Rho
1Department of Chemistry, Sungkyunkwan University, 300 Cheoncheon, Jangan, Suwon, Gyeonggi 440-746, Korea.
Abstract:
The design, synthesis, and catalytic application of a highly enantioselective and indefinitely stable polymer-supported Cinchona-based bifunctional sulfonamide is reported.
